What Are Straight-Bevel Gears?
To put it simply, straight-bevel gears are gears that have a conical shape, allowing them to mesh with other gears at a 90-degree angle. They're like the unsung heroes in the machinery world, quietly doing their job while the spotlight shines on flashier parts. With their unique design, they effectively transmit torque and rotation, making them invaluable in various applications.
Why Use Straight-Bevel Gears?
Now, you might be wondering, "Why should I care about these gears?" Well, let me enlighten you! Straight-bevel gears offer several advantages:
- Efficiency: They have a high efficiency rate, generally over 95%, which means less energy wasted.
- Compact Design: Their conical shape allows for a more compact setup, saving space in your machinery.
- Versatility: These gears can be used in various applications, from automotive to aerospace.
Industry Trends: The Evolution of Straight-Bevel Gears
As industries evolve, so do the components that make them tick. The latest trend in straight-bevel gears is the integration of advanced materials and manufacturing techniques. Thanks to 3D printing and CNC machining, manufacturers can now produce gears with unparalleled precision. This means better performance and longer lifespan—talk about a win-win!
